No you don't. Some sellers require you to be verified but usually only when you're making big purchases like motorbikes and ridiculous things like that.

I bought a ton of my PS2 games off ebay and back in January I bought Rock Band (All instruments + game - new) off there and I've had no problems whatsoever.

As with any ebay purchase, just make sure you read the listing thoroughly twice and if possible use your credit card because then you're better covered than with a debit card.

I've bought and sold 360 games on eBay before and never had any trouble. One piece of advice I would give, though, is to buy off people with decent feedback scores. It may seem obvious but don't bother with people who don't have much or any positive feedback, it probably won't be worth your time.

If you set your minimum bid to something like $10. ebay will automatically outbid other people on your behalf up until that limit.

It's best just to wait until the auction has a few hours (or minutes) left rather than bumping the price when there's lots of time left. Always set yourself a limit in your head too of how much you're prepared to spend before you start bidding. Then you won't be upset about losing out if it's more than what you're willing to pay anyway.

Check the Buy It Now options and see if you can find any deals. Even though those aren't auctions, you can sometimes find some good stuff that way.

And always ALWAYS check the shipping on anything before you bid on it. One trick sellers do to get around the eBay fees is to sell something cheap and then jack up the shipping, since eBay doesn't get a cut of that.
